Valentin Bogdan is a renowned classical music artist who has made a significant impact in the world of music. Born in Romania in 1985, Bogdan showed an early interest in music and began playing the piano at the age of six. He quickly demonstrated a natural talent for the instrument and began taking lessons with some of the best teachers in the country. As a young musician, Bogdan participated in numerous competitions and festivals, winning several awards and accolades along the way. His talent and dedication to his craft were evident from an early age, and he quickly gained a reputation as one of the most promising young pianists in Romania. Bogdan's talent and hard work paid off when he was accepted into the prestigious Franz Liszt Academy of Music in Budapest, Hungary. There, he studied under some of the most renowned pianists and teachers in the world, including Zoltán Kocsis and András Schiff. During his time at the academy, Bogdan continued to hone his skills and develop his unique style of playing. He also began to perform in concerts and recitals, both in Hungary and abroad. His performances were met with critical acclaim, and he quickly gained a reputation as one of the most exciting young pianists on the international stage. One of the highlights of Bogdan's career came in 2008, when he won the prestigious International Franz Liszt Piano Competition in Utrecht, Netherlands. The competition is one of the most prestigious in the world, and winning it is considered a major achievement for any pianist. Bogdan's performance was praised for its technical brilliance, emotional depth, and musicality, and he was hailed as a rising star in the classical music world. Since then, Bogdan has continued to perform in concerts and recitals around the world, earning critical acclaim and a devoted following of fans. He has performed with some of the world's leading orchestras, including the London Philharmonic Orchestra, the Berlin Philharmonic, and the New York Philharmonic. Bogdan's repertoire is wide-ranging and includes works by some of the greatest composers in history, including Bach, Beethoven, Chopin, Liszt, and Rachmaninoff. He is known for his technical virtuosity, his emotional depth, and his ability to bring out the nuances and subtleties of each piece he plays.
